Paver Flooring Installation in Denver County, CO

Paver flooring installation involves laying durable and attractive paving materials to enhance outdoor spaces such as patios, walkways, driveways, and garden paths. This service covers a variety of paver types, including concrete, brick, and natural stone, allowing property owners to create customized surfaces that combine functionality with aesthetic appeal. Homeowners typically seek paver installation to improve curb appeal, define outdoor living areas, or replace worn or damaged surfaces, making it an ideal choice for both new projects and renovations.

Before requesting paver flooring installation, property owners usually want to understand factors such as the scope of the project, the types of materials available, and the expected durability of different options. It’s also helpful to consider the proper preparation of the base, drainage requirements, and the overall design to ensure long-lasting results. Clarifying these details can assist in selecting the best materials and layout for the specific outdoor space and intended use.

Paver Flooring Installation Questions

What types of paver materials are available for installation? Common options include concrete, brick, and natural stone, each offering different aesthetic and durability qualities for various projects.

Can paver flooring be installed over existing surfaces? Yes, pavers can often be installed over existing concrete or asphalt surfaces, provided the base is stable and properly prepared.

What outdoor spaces are suitable for paver flooring? Paver flooring is suitable for patios, walkways, driveways, and pool decks, enhancing both functionality and appearance.

What should property owners consider before installing paver flooring? It is important to evaluate the intended use, drainage needs, and the overall landscape design to ensure proper installation and longevity.
